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Buffy Broad-nosed Bat | Swedish cotoneaster |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Rosales (Roses & Allies) |
| Family | Phyllostomidae | Rosaceae (Rose Family) |
| Genus | Platyrrhinus | Cotoneaster |
| Species | Platyrrhinus infuscus | Cotoneaster suecicus |
